¿Cómo instalo Draftsight CAD?


13

He instalado la versión 11.04 de 64 bits y ahora no puedo instalar Draftsight (32 bits con la opción de arquitectura de fuerza) porque hay un error con la biblioteca libexpat1 ... ¿Alguien sabe cómo resolverlo?

andrea@andrea-HP-Pavilion-dv5-Notebook-PC:~$ sudo dpkg --force-architecture -i DraftSight.deb 
[sudo] password for andrea: 
dpkg: warning: the following problems are ignored via the --force option:
 the architecture of the package (i386) does not match system (amd64)
dpkg: problems with pre-dependencies DraftSight.deb containing dassault-systemes-draftsight:i386:
 dassault-systemes-draftsight:i386 depends on libexpat1 (>= 2.0.1-4)
dpkg: errore processing DraftSight.deb (--install):
 dependency problem - dassault-systemes-draftsight:i386 not installed
There were errors in processing:
 DraftSight.deb
andrea@andrea-HP-Pavilion-dv5-Notebook-PC:~$ 

Nota del editor: los mensajes de error se han traducido y no coinciden exactamente con los reales.

Respuestas:


9

Después de instalar todas las dependencias mencionadas anteriormente (es decir libdirectfb-extra, libxcb-render-util0, libaudio2) se debe instalar Draftsight con el siguiente comando:

sudo dpkg -i --force-architecture,depends ./DraftSight.deb

Obviamente, debe ejecutar este comando dentro de la carpeta donde ha guardado Draftsight.deb.

Trabajó en Ubuntu 11.04 x64


9

De: OMG Ubuntu

El clon gratuito de AutoCAD 'DraftSight' llega a Linux Beta

Descargue un archivo .deb pre-empaquetado para Ubuntu 9.10+ en el siguiente enlace: descargar (66.8MB)

Nota para los usuarios de Ubuntu de 64 bits: la versión beta .deb de DraftSight proporcionada es de 32 bits. Para que DraftSight se ejecute en Ubuntu 64bit, necesitará instalar la siguiente biblioteca que falta:

 sudo apt-get install libdirectfb-extra libxcb-render-util0

Después de esto, instale .deb a través de una Terminal usando el comando 'force architecture'. Suponiendo que lo haya descargado en su carpeta de Descargas:

sudo dpkg --force-architecture -i ~/Downloads/draftSight.deb

Probablemente no instaló la biblioteca que falta.


Tuve que instalar libcamberra0 para que se ejecute en 13.10.
Javier Rivera

4

En 64 bits Kubuntu 12.04 hay un error libgtk-x11.

/var/lib/dpkg/tmp.ci/ShowLicence: error while loading shared libraries: libgtk-x11-2.0.so.0: c

Resuelve con esto:

sudo apt-get install libgtk2.0-0:i386

3

Transcriba lo que encontré en ubuntuforums (resuelto por player107):

El procedimiento es:

"descomprime el archivo de borrador en algún directorio (ej .: DS)

luego copie el contenido de DS/opt/y DS/var/hacia /opty/var/opt

luego ve a DS/DEBIAN

luego sudo ./preinst

luego sudo ./postinst

entonces se debería haber creado un menú en el menú gráfico de ubuntu: puede iniciarlo "

Menciona que tiene un problema con la pantalla, pero no yo. Para evitar esto, haga lo siguiente:

sudo apt-get install libdirectfb-extra

sudo apt-get install libxcb-render-util0

Espero que sirva como yo.


¡Esta solución es perfecta!
Andrea


1

Descubrí que es posible ejecutar este software ejecutándolo como root (sudo) pero aún no funcional a través del iniciador normal. El comando de inicio de Ubuntu 11.04 es:

sudo /opt/dassault-systemes/draftsight/bin/DraftSight

o ni siquiera tienes que hacer eso

simplemente extraiga el archivo .deb y ejecútelo como root y funcionará.

Solo hay un problema para ejecutarlo como usuario normal


1

He logrado instalar draftSight en Ubuntu 12.04 (beta2) 64 bit. Acabo de instalar las bibliotecas necesarias y luego extraje el contenido del archivo .deb.

Copié la carpeta extraída a / usr / local / y luego simplemente cambié el propietario:

sudo chown -R usuario: grupo draftSight /

Después de eso, acabo de crear un lanzador en el escritorio ...

Salud....


0

He intentado forzar a la arquitectura a instalar DraftSight, incluso después de instalar los paquetes mencionados en las publicaciones anteriores, pero siempre recibo este error:

dpkg: warning: overriding problem because --force enabled:
 package architecture (i386) does not match system (amd64)
dpkg: regarding DraftSight.deb containing dassault-systemes-draftsight:i386, pre-dependency problem:
 dassault-systemes-draftsight:i386 pre-depends on libexpat1 (>= 2.0.1-4)
  libexpat1:i386 is unpacked, but has never been configured.
dpkg: error processing DraftSight.deb (--install):
 pre-dependency problem - not installing dassault-systemes-draftsight:i386
Errors were encountered while processing:
 DraftSight.deb

He intentado instalar esta biblioteca libexpat a través de getlibs, pero nada parece permitir que DraftSight se instale correctamente.

En consecuencia, probé el método copiando los archivos manualmente (sugerido por Juan José Alca Machaca), y DraftSight aparece en el menú y puedo ejecutarlo, pero se bloquea cuando hago operaciones comunes o ejecuto comandos como DimensionStyle


0

Las soluciones anteriores no funcionaron en la nueva instalación de natty narwhale 11.04 64 bit.

El sistema se bloqueó después de los intentos: dpkg con force y make deb file para todas las arquitecturas e intentando alien rpm para deb y (re) instalación y bibliotecas de configuración para i386 (supuestamente destruyó el sistema). Rescato el sistema con las bibliotecas de reinstalación y configuración para amd64 y el sistema de actualización y actualización. Ubuntu 11.04 Natty y DraftSight funcionan .

Puede intentar instalar libc6 para i386 (simultáneamente a libc6 ya instalado para amd64) desde synaptic . Yo supongo que ayuda en mi caso.


0

Ubuntu 11.10 64 bit todavía hay un problema de dependencia:

dassault-systemes-draftsight: i386 wymaga wstępnie libdirectfb-extra (> = 1.2.7-2)

PERO funciona si extrae DraftSight.deb , luego ejecuta./DraftSight/opt/dassault-systemes/draftsight/bin/DraftSight


0

No olvide hacer clic derecho en 'DraftSight.deb' y luego elegir 'Propiedades'. Seleccione la pestaña 'Permisos' y haga clic en 'Permitir ejecutar archivo como programa'. Entonces corre:

sudo dpkg -i --force-architecture,depends ./DraftSight.deb

0

Finalmente conseguí que funcionara bajo Ubuntu 11.04 de 64 bits.

Primero siga las instrucciones detalladas (una de las anteriores, ya que casi cualquier método funcionará). No olvides poner todas las dependencias

Créanme o no, después de instalarlo, tuve que eliminar los archivos de configuración en el directorio de inicio que comienzan con "." o moverlos a alguna carpeta si tiene una aplicación de vino o algo así.

Para las personas a las que no les gusta esta idea, para eliminar archivos de configuración, intente crear otra cuenta de usuario y ejecutarla desde allí.

Después de eso descubrí que los botones habilitados ** tienen íconos de aplicación que se rajarán cuando intento, por ejemplo, hacer clic en Abrir .

y eso es todo por ahora Cuando tenga más conocimiento, publicaréingrese la descripción de la imagen aquí



0

"Descubrí que es posible ejecutar este software ejecutándolo como root (sudo) pero aún no funcional a través del iniciador normal. El comando de inicio de Ubuntu 11.04 es:"

Jorge Castro: Me enfrenté al mismo problema después de instalar DraftSight. Lo resolví ejecutando el script DEBIAN / preinst 'como usuario normal', luego solicita la contraseña del administrador, luego aparece la GUI del acuerdo de licencia (acéptela). Siga haciéndolo hasta que diga "control de acceso deshabilitado, los clientes pueden conectarse desde cualquier host" en la terminal, ejecute el script postinst después de eso.

Es posible que desee eliminar cualquier directorio '.draftsight' en su directorio de inicio ANTES de ejecutar los scripts en la carpeta DEBIAN.


Es posible que desee eliminar cualquier directorio '.draftsight' en su directorio de inicio ANTES de ejecutar los scripts en la carpeta DEBIAN.
kapz

0

Tuve el mismo problema pero finalmente lo resolví. Aquí está la solución:

  1. Instale las dos dependencias que faltan:

    sudo apt-get install libxcb-render-util0
    sudo apt-get install libdirectfb-extra
    
  2. Mueva su DraftSight.debarchivo a su carpeta de inicio /home/yourusernamehere.

  3. Luego debe forzar la instalación del paquete DraftSight:

    sudo dpkg -i --force-architecture DraftSight.deb
    

Me esta funcionando.



0

Resuelto para mi!

Seguí los pasos a continuación y funcionó para mí (esto es después de haber descargado las dependencias como se describe anteriormente).

http://linuxaideddesign.blogspot.hu/2012/03/draftsight-and-ubuntu-1204-lts-64bit.html?showComment=1388073087803#c3900507486161931220


Bienvenido a Ask Ubuntu! Si bien esto puede responder teóricamente la pregunta, sería preferible incluir aquí las partes esenciales de la respuesta y proporcionar el enlace para referencia.
guntbert

0

Esto es para 14.04 :

Para instalar DraftSight en 14.04 (64 bits):

Paso 1: Instalar bibliotecas i386

sudo apt-get install libuuid1:i386 libice6:i386 libsm6:i386 libxt6:i386 libaudio2:i386 libgtk2.0-0:i386 libcanberra-gtk-module:i386 libcanberra-gtk0:i386 libglu1-mesa:i386

Paso 2: descargue el instalador de DraftSight:

descargar .deb de la fuente

Paso 3: Instale DraftSight CAD

después de cambiar a la carpeta descargada ejecutar

sudo dpkg -i draftSight.deb
Al usar nuestro sitio, usted reconoce que ha leído y comprende nuestra Política de Cookies y Política de Privacidad.
Licensed under cc by-sa 3.0 with attribution required.